R2022x FD01 (FP.2205)

Addition of New Row for New Revision

Using the NewRevisionIdentifier keyword from the frame and title block script, adds a new row in the table for each revision of a product.
Benefits: You can now track the number of revisions made on a product.

Managing the Position of Angle Dimensions

While transforming a geometry, you can now choose the position of the angle dimension to be maintained:
  • Free orientation
  • Acute angle: 0-90 degrees
  • Obtuse angle: 90-180 degrees
  • Reflex angle: 180-360 degrees
Benefits: Using Keep angle range, the position of the angle dimension is maintained for better readability.

Managing the Orientation of the Annotation Leader

While creating an annotation, using the Leader extremity normal to reference option from the tools palette, you can now create a leader perpendicular to the reference geometry.

The Create leader extremity normal to reference option lets you define the orientation of the leader. To specify this option, go to Me > Preferences > App Preferences > 3D Modeling > Mechanical Systems > Drafting > Annotation and Dress-up.

Benefits: While creating an annotation with a leader, press Ctrl to quickly change the orientation of a leader extremity with respect to the geometry.

R2022x GA

Bill of Materials (BOM) Enhancements

The following BOM capabilities are now enhanced:
  • BOM table update now reflects the replacement of the product instances.
  • BOM table update isolates the rows of removed products using the Do not display product option.
Benefits: Using the Do not display product option, you can maintain the numbering of the items as it is, even if some products are removed.

Balloon and Assembly Annotation Enhancements

The following capabilities are now enhanced:
  • Balloons corresponding to the replaced instances are created according to the BOM row, even if the BOM table is not up to date.
  • Engineering connections, having the definition of assembly annotations, can be customized (for example, the place of engineering connections and affected products).
  • Integration of BOM table and BOM balloons in component family and its simulation process:
    • Update the BOM.
    • Clean the invalid assembly annotations.
    • Reposition the balloons.
Benefits:
  • The balloons and the BOM table rows are now synchronous.
  • Using the existing Layout/Drawing Batch > Clean, repair, and position annotations command, you can now perform the BOM update, clean invalid assembly annotations, and reposition the balloons, in the assembly context.

Creating Engineering Connections

These options lets you define the creation of engineering connections in the parent product of the following:
  • The selected assembly geometries
  • The selected assembly geometries and the created annotations

To specify these options, select Me > Preferences > App Preferences > 3D Modeling > Mechanical Systems > 2D Layout for 3D Design > Administration.

Benefits: Using the new Assembly Context preferences, you can now create engineering connections in the parent product.

Scaling Labels

The label feature is now enhanced with the following capabilities:
  • Scale the width and height values.
  • Lock the ratio of width and height scale.
  • Scale the label template non-uniformly.
Benefits: You can now have different scale values for the label than the scale values of the view.
